The period of a pendulum whose suspension is stationary relative to the Earth's surface is 1.50 s. What will its period be, if it is placed in a car moving horizontally with an acceleration of 4.9 m//s^(2)?What will be the change in the pendulum's angle of equilibrium?

Answer»


Solution :One should find the total acceleration with respect to the EARTH: `w=sqrt(a^(2)+G^(2))`. Then the PERIOD of the pendulum will be `T=2pisqrt(l//w)`.
The equilibrium POSITION will be DEFLECTED from the vertical by an angle `varphi=arc tan""(a)/(g)`
